A locking mechanism for chairs such as gliding and rocking chairs comprises a toothed rack for connection to the chair seat with the rack oriented generally in the direction of movement of the chair seat relative to the base and the teeth extending along the rack and facing towards a pin that is carried in the base. The rear end of the rack is pivoted to the chair seat and the front end of the rack is connected to a pivoting linkage arrangement operated by a lever at the side of the chair seat. Operation of the lever is effective to swing the toothed rack from a retracted position to a lowered position wherein the locking pin is engaged by a registering tooth in the rack. The attitude of the chair in the locked position will depend upon the position of the locking interengagement between the pin and the toothed rack.
